WASHINGTON – U.S. Senators Dave McCormick (R-PA), John Hickenlooper (D-CO), Todd Young (R-IN), and Martin Heinrich (D-NM) today introduced the bipartisan National Commission on Robotics Act. The bill would create an independent commission to evaluate America’s competitiveness in robotics and recommend policies to strengthen U.S. leadership in that field. The...

WASHINGTON – U.S. Senators Dave McCormick (R-PA) and Brian Schatz (D-HI) today introduced the bipartisan Increasing Opportunity for Reindustrialization Act, legislation to help communities redevelop former military installations by expanding eligibility for Qualified Opportunity Zone (QOZ) designation to include Base Realignment and Closure (BRAC) sites.
